InfoGrab Docs

GitLab Enterprise Edition 활성화

라이선스 파일이나 활성화 코드를 사용하여 GitLab EE 인스턴스를 활성화하는 방법을 설명합니다.

GitLab에서 라이선스 파일(예: 평가판용)을 받은 경우 인스턴스에 업로드하거나 설치 중에 추가할 수 있습니다. 라이선스 파일은 .gitlab-license 확장자를 가진 Base64로 인코딩된 ASCII 텍스트 파일입니다. GitLab 인스턴스에 처음 로그인할 때 Add license 페이지로 연결되는 링크가 포함된 알림이 표시될 것입니다. 그렇지 않은 경우 Admin 영역에서 라이선스를 추가합니다. Admin 영역에서 라이선스 추가 # GitLab에 관리자로 로그인합니다. 오른쪽 상단에서 Admin 을 선택합니다. Settings > General 을 선택합니다. Add License 영역에서 파일을 업로드하거나 키를 입력하여 라이선스를 추가합니다. Terms of Service 체크박스를 선택합니다. Add license 를 선택합니다. 설치 중 구독 활성화 # 히스토리 GitLab 16.0에서 도입 . 설치 중 구독을 활성화하려면 GITLAB_ACTIVATION_CODE 환경 변수에 활성화 코드를 설정합니다: export GITLAB_ACTIVATION_CODE=your_activation_code 설치 중 라이선스 파일 추가 # 라이선스가 있는 경우 GitLab 설치 시 가져올 수 있습니다. 직접 컴파일한 경우: Gitlab.gitlab-license 파일을 config/ 디렉토리에 배치합니다. 라이선스의 커스텀 위치와 파일명을 지정하려면 파일 경로와 함께 GITLAB_LICENSE_FILE 환경 변수를 설정합니다: export GITLAB_LICENSE_FILE="/path/to/license/file" Linux 패키지 (Omnibus): Gitlab.gitlab-license 파일을 /etc/gitlab/ 디렉토리에 배치합니다. 라이선스의 커스텀 위치와 파일명을 지정하려면 gitlab.rb 에 다음 항목을 추가합니다: gitlab_rails[ 'initial_license_file' ] = "/path/to/license/file" Helm 차트 (쿠버네티스): global.gitlab.license 구성 키 를 사용합니다. Warning 이 방법들은 설치 시점에만 라이선스를 추가합니다. 라이선스를 갱신하거나 업그레이드하려면 웹 사용자 인터페이스의 Admin 영역에서 라이선스를 추가하세요. 라이선스 사용 데이터 제출 # 오프라인 환경에서 라이선스 파일이나 키를 사용하여 인스턴스를 활성화하는 경우 향후 구매 및 갱신을 간소화하기 위해 매월 라이선스 사용 데이터를 제출하는 것이 좋습니다. 데이터를 제출하려면 라이선스 사용을 내보내기 하고 이메일로 갱신 서비스( renewals-service@customers.gitlab.com )에 전송하세요. 전송하기 전에 라이선스 사용 파일을 열면 안 됩니다. 그렇지 않으면 사용된 프로그램(예: 타임스탬프가 다른 형식으로 변환될 수 있음)에 의해 파일의 내용이 조작되어 파일을 처리할 때 오류가 발생할 수 있습니다. 구독 시작일 이후 매월 데이터를 제출하지 않으면 구독과 연결된 주소로 이메